The puck was going into the net. The lamp was going to light.

There was no way around it. Ben Bishop was behind the goal, and the puck was in front, and the Rangers were about to tie the game in the second period of Monday night's game.

From there, the game was anybody's.

And then Victor Hedman came sliding across the crease to deny James Sheppard.
